About The Artist

Stephen Hawes

Stephen Hawes took his first class in clay at the Waterloo Potters’ Workshop. He was hooked. Subsequently he took courses at Sheridan College, Sir Sanford Fleming College and has attended many classes and workshops. Since 1987, he has been making wheel-thrown and hand-built functional pottery. He uses a porcelaneous stoneware. Marks are made in the clay and then decorated with slips, underglazes and glaze. Through the use of colour and design, the pots Stephen makes are visually appealing. Influences from his earlier career as a microbiologist are evident. He is also influenced by abstract paintings and “road construction paintings” found on urban streets. Stephen lives in Waterloo, Ontario. He is a member of the Waterloo Potters’ Workshop, A Mess of Potters, Fusion and Craft Ontario.
